    Wiring question '23 SHO 250

    Bought a 250 SHO and dealer said that outboard will not drive analog gauges, and installed a Yamaha digital tach (not command link) 6Y5. I went under the console today to insure an audible horn was in place and couldn't find where any wiring to the digital gauge was attached to the boat's warning horn. Anybody know which wires, if any, were intended to give an audible alert for heat and/or oil pressure? I intend to bring this up with the dealer who installed but he doesn't seem to have many answers to my previous questions.

    Dealer is confused. The VF250 can be connected to analog gauges. Including the 6Y5 digital display gauge which is analog.

    The warning horn is normally part of the key switch panel. To hear the horn pull the kill switch lanyard. Crank the motor. The alarm will sound.
